Carrs Solicitors recent Manual Handling Claims

In two recent cases Carrs Solicitors have won significant compensation for workers involved in accidents resulting from unsafe systems of work for heavy lifting.

In one case the client had to manually lift heavy components used in the construction of goods vehicles from the flatbed of a trailer, one of which fell onto his foot causing a serious fracture.

In another case we acted for a construction worker who sustained serious hand injuries as a result of a stack of girders collapsing due to poor organisation and the failure of the employer to provide suitable lifting equipment.

The Manual Handling Operations Regulations 1992 require employers to avoid the need for manhandling heavy items whenever this does not require grossly disproportionate expense and elsewhere to reduce the risk of injury from unavoidable manual handling to the lowest level reasonably practicable.

Employers owe a duty of care to their staff but in each case the employer failed to take the most basic measures to create safe working conditions for their staff.
